1. GRAMMY Museum Grants

Each year, this program awards organizations and individuals to support efforts that advance the archiving and preservation of the music ($5,000) and recorded sound heritage of North America, and research projects ($20,000) related to the impact of music on the human condition.

Deadline: September 26, 2025
